Functionality and Efficiency
In addition to their aesthetic appeal, aisle ceiling lamps are known for their functionality and efficiency. These lamps are designed to provide ample lighting, ensuring that the areas they illuminate are well-lit and safe for navigation. The use of advanced lighting technologies, such as LED, has further enhanced the efficiency of these lamps, making them a popular choice for both commercial and residential applications.
LED aisle ceiling lamps offer several advantages over traditional lighting solutions. Firstly, they consume significantly less energy, which translates to lower electricity bills and reduced environmental impact. Secondly, LED lamps have a longer lifespan, requiring less frequent replacement and maintenance. Lastly, the color temperature of LED lamps can be adjusted to suit different needs, such as creating a warm and inviting atmosphere or providing optimal visibility.
Applications in Different Settings
Aisle ceiling lamps find applications in a wide range of settings, including shopping centers, hospitals, schools, office buildings, and residential complexes. In shopping centers, these lamps help create a welcoming atmosphere for customers, while also ensuring that aisles are well-lit for easy navigation. In hospitals, aisle ceiling lamps provide essential lighting for corridors and patient rooms, contributing to the overall comfort and safety of patients.
Schools and office buildings also benefit from aisle ceiling lamps, as they provide ample lighting for classrooms, corridors, and office spaces. These lamps are designed to minimize glare and eye strain, making them ideal for long hours of study and work. In residential complexes, aisle ceiling lamps are often used in hallways, staircases, and common areas, enhancing the safety and convenience of residents.
